Joseph Frank "Buster" Keaton (October 4, 1895 – February 1, 1966) was an American actor, comedian, and director. He was renowned for his silent films, where he performed inventive physical comedy with a stoic, deadpan expression, earning him the nickname "The Great Stone Face". His pioneering work continues to influence filmmakers and comedians.

Early Life and Origins
Buster Keaton was born on October 4, 1895, in Piqua, United States, into a family deeply immersed in vaudeville. His parents, Joe and Myra Keaton, were traveling performers, and Buster joined their act at a remarkably young age. This early exposure to the stage honed his exceptional physical abilities and comedic timing, laying the groundwork for his future career.
His upbringing was unconventional, spent performing across the country rather than attending traditional schooling. This hands-on education in live performance instilled in him a profound understanding of comedic structure and the demands of an audience. Keaton's early life on the road was instrumental in developing the fearless stunt work and precise physical control that would become his hallmark.
Bob 3 · 1917· 7 bobdan 3-bobi
Career Beginnings
Keaton transitioned from the stage to film in 1917, initially working with Roscoe "Fatty" Arbuckle. This apprenticeship allowed him to learn the craft of filmmaking, from acting to directing, and explore the unique possibilities of the new medium. He quickly distinguished himself with his natural on-screen presence and willingness to perform daring stunts.
By the early 1920s, Keaton had established his own production unit, giving him creative control over his films. During this period, he developed his distinctive persona: a character who, despite facing extraordinary challenges and chaotic situations, maintained an unflappable, deadpan expression. This iconic stoicism earned him the enduring nickname "The Great Stone Face," a moniker that perfectly encapsulated his comedic genius.

Notable Works and Contributions
Keaton's filmography includes a remarkable array of works that continue to be studied and admired today. Among his most celebrated silent films is "The General," a 1926 masterpiece that features spectacular train sequences and breathtaking stunts. This film, sometimes referred to as "Le mécano de la \"General\"" in European markets, stands as a testament to his directorial and performing brilliance.
In his later years, Keaton continued to appear in films and television, demonstrating his enduring comedic talent. His notable post-silent era appearances include "A Funny Thing Happened on the Way to the Forum" (1966), a musical comedy, and "Beach Blanket Bingo" (1965), a popular teen film. His influence extended to documentary appearances like "That's Entertainment, Part II" (1976) and "4 Clowns" (1970), which celebrated the golden age of comedy. He also authored his autobiography, "My Wonderful World of Slapstick," providing personal insights into his career.
Bob 6· 7 bobdan 6-bobi
Later Years
Though the advent of sound film presented new challenges for Keaton, he continued to work steadily in Hollywood, albeit often in smaller roles. He transitioned from leading man in his own productions to a respected character actor and gag writer for other studios. Keaton's later career saw him making memorable appearances in various films and television shows, showcasing his adaptability and love for performing.
He found renewed recognition in the 1950s and 60s, appearing in films like "How to Stuff a Wild Bikini" (1965), "Sergeant Deadhead" (1965), and "War Italian Style" (1965). These roles, while different from his silent era stardom, allowed new generations to appreciate his comedic genius. Joseph Frank "Buster" Keaton passed away on February 1, 1966, in Woodland Hills, United States, leaving behind a profound artistic legacy.

Legacy and Impact
Buster Keaton's influence on comedy and filmmaking is immense and everlasting. His innovative use of physical comedy, meticulous stunt work, and deadpan delivery revolutionized the genre and inspired countless performers and directors. Keaton demonstrated the power of visual storytelling, conveying complex emotions and narratives without relying on dialogue.
His films are considered timeless classics, lauded for their technical mastery, narrative ingenuity, and enduring humor. Keaton's work continues to be studied in film schools and enjoyed by audiences worldwide, cementing his status as a foundational figure in cinematic history.
